products description :
STAT proteins (Signal transducer and activator of transcription) belong to a family of cytoplasmic transcription factors that can be phosphorylated by a lignad binding to its cell surface receptor. The phosphorylation of STAT1 at Tyr701 induces STAT1 dimerization, nuclear translocation and DNA binding. STAT 1 is activated by a number of different ligands, including IFN, EGF, PDGF and IL6. Tyrosine 701 phosphorylation impairment results in loss of STAT 1 functions.
